    Classical Music and Children: Exploring the Advantages and Best Selections

    Getting your kids started with classical music isn't typically the first thing you contemplate when investigating educational options, but it deserves to be. The complex structures and harmonies of pieces by classical composers can stimulate cognitive growth, improving memory, spatial reasoning, and attention span. Fostering music appreciation during childhood can also contribute to improved creativity and emotional intelligence.

    Popular classical selections for kids include Mozart's "Eine kleine Nachtmusik," Beethoven's "Fur Elise," and Tchaikovsky's "The Nutcracker Suite". These compositions are both beautiful and accessible, delivering a perfect entry point to the classical music genre. So begin today - immerse your kids in the uplifting world of classical music.     Educational Music Activities: Creating Interactive Fun

    Harnessing the power of music to the next level by integrating it a key element in your child's learning journey? Engaging musical exercises convert education into an enjoyable experience. Add musical games into their daily routine. You can experiment with 'Musical Memory' or 'Freeze Dance', which doesn't just engage them but also enhances their memory and listening skills. Beat-based exercises are an excellent way to stimulate cognitive growth. Use household items as instruments and create simple rhythmic patterns. Inspire them to follow these patterns, developing their motor skills and sense of timing. It's not just about listening to music, it's about engaging with it. Remember, when learning is enjoyable, it's more impactful.

    How to Make an Engaging Educational Song List for Little Ones

    Ever thought about making your own educational playlist for kids? It's easier than you might think. Begin by thinking about your playlist organization. This forms the basic structure of your playlist, progressing from lively songs to soothing, winding down tunes. Then, reflect on song picks. Choose songs that are not just fun, but also instructive. These can include lessons about counting, the alphabet, or even interpersonal abilities. Opt for a mix of both classics and modern tracks to keep things fresh. Take into account your kid's preferences, too. If they enjoy animals, incorporate songs about various animals. Finally, regularly modify the playlist to hold their attention. With proper preparation and inventiveness, you'll create an educational playlist your little ones will adore.
